Hi,
I tried this new kernel on out xen testbed with centos 6 and iscsi over 
qlog 57810 is not working,
tried replacing drivers from manufacturer but does not work either.

tried 4.9.23 from repo and is not working

finally the old 4.9.13-22.el6.x86_64 is the only one from 4.9.x taht is 
working with hw iscsi on this cards.

I will be happy to help debug the issue and get a latest kernel working 
with iscsi .

On 27/06/2017 16:40, Johnny Hughes wrote:
> OK Guys and Gals,
>
> We have just kicked off a build of the 4.9.34-29 xen kernel on the
> Community Build Service for both EL6 and EL7.
>
> This kernel has some important things in it.
>
> 1.  It has a patch for the stack guard issue (CVE-2017-1000364). Also
> the patch for Xen Security fix XSA-216.
>
> See these upstream changelogs for ALL kernel commits from 4.9.31 to 4.9.34:
>
> https://cdn.kernel.org/pub/linux/kernel/v4.x/ChangeLog-4.9.32
> https://cdn.kernel.org/pub/linux/kernel/v4.x/ChangeLog-4.9.33
> https://cdn.kernel.org/pub/linux/kernel/v4.x/ChangeLog-4.9.34
>
> 2.  It has a fix for the xen-netback rate limit queues
> (http://www.spinics.net/lists/netdev/msg441578.html)  (Thanks very much
> to Kevin Stange and Jean-Louis Dupond for finding a fix for this issue)
>
> 3.  It now contains debuginfo files (thanks to Sarah Newman for this
> amazing addition!).
